“Magic Christmas” Mixed Media Art Journal

I start by making the background with TCW347 Kaleidoscope and some pink and green spray inks.

Then I add a little more green and pink Distress ink in pad on this background.

I make the Christmas decorations with TCW717 Ornements and some gold glitter paint.

I make the title “Christmas” with TCW880 Merry Tree and some glitter paint.

I continue to do the decor with a few Christmas ball stamps and I put color with watercolor paint.

On a watercolor paper, I stamp the little fairy girl and I make the Christmas trees with TCW880 Merry Tree and TCW9005 White Modeling Paste.

After drying, I color the stamp and the trees with watercolors paint. Then I add small gold dots on the Christmas trees with TCW5008 Random Dots and TCW9026 Champagne Gold Modeling Paste. I cut out the stamp and the trees.

I have a small scissors for the minitieux decoupage and I always put a little ink on the edges of my cutouts so as not to see the white edge of the paper.

I adhere the stamp and the trees on the background, as well as some tiny shiny pink stars.
